ABV: 3.2% IBU: - Ticks: 110
A sweet malty beer with lots of toffee & caramel notes from the pale and crystal malts. Fresh dry hop taste comes from the challenger and goldings which also give a satisfying easy drinking bitter finish.

Surprised to see this in a bar down at Bewdley while on a pub crawl Oct 2011. Took a half pint purely to review: Good amber body with a large, deep white head. The aromas given off were few, the beer being dispensed so cold, when it warmed some dark, malty fruity smells appeared. The taste was also on the malty side, pleasant without setting the world alight. I little on the fizzy side, like most keg bitters, but I still enjoyed this: the only non-cask ale I had during the crawl.
